php 文件目录相关

echo DIRECTORY_SEPARATOR;echo "
" ;//获取当前系统所用的目录分割符 echo __FILE__;echo "
" ;//C:\wamp64\bin\apache\apache2.4.27\htdocs\test\dirname.php (全部路径) echo __DIR__;echo "
" ;//C:\wamp64\bin\apache\apache2.4.27\htdocs\test (不包含当前文件的目录) echo dirname(__FILE__);echo "
" ;//C:\wamp64\bin\apache\apache2.4.27\htdocs\test (不包含当前文件的目录) echo dirname(dirname(__FILE__));echo "
" ;//C:\wamp64\bin\apache\apache2.4.27\htdocs (再往上一级的目录) echo basename(__FILE__);echo "
" ;//dirname.php (当前文件名) $path_parts = pathinfo(__FILE__); // (返回包括指定路径中的目录名、基本名和扩展名关联数组) echo $path_parts["dirname"];echo "
" ;//C:\wamp64\bin\apache\apache2.4.27\htdocs\test (不包含当前文件的目录) echo $path_parts["basename"];echo "
" ; //dirname.php (当前文件名) echo $path_parts["extension"];echo "
" ; //php (文件类型) echo getcwd();echo "
" ;//C:\wamp64\bin\apache\apache2.4.27\htdocs\test (不包含当前文件的目录) print_r(parse_url(__FILE__));//解析URL的函数 print_r($_SERVER);//信息很多,获取服务器各种信息 header("refresh:3;url=http://www.baidu.com"); print('正在加载,请稍等...
三秒后自动跳转~~~'); exit; header('http/1.1 404 Not Found');

你可能感兴趣的:(PHP)